Conversion bug with zero width no-break space character

Hi,

I try to convert a document with DocVariables and DocProperties containing zero width no-break space characters to PDF. The converted PDF shows a wrong character in place of the zero with no-brake space character, see the attached files. Even the latest version 18.2 has this problem.
